About This Home
Discover this 3 bedroom/2 bath charming home nestled in the exclusive Banyan Oakridge Gated Community in Hollywood. Offering a spacious, open floor plan with beautiful bamboo flooring throughout, this home is designed for modern living. The updated kitchen features stainless steel appliances, a wine cooler and granite countertops. The luxurious master bath boasts travertine finishes, a large frameless glass shower, and a convenient built-in dresser. Step outside to your private backyard oasis, complete with a sparkling pool, ideal for relaxation or hosting gatherings. This home is located within walking distance to worship houses. The community offers security, tennis courts, basketball courts, and playground. Tenant occupied, available July 15th or sooner.

Nicknamed the Venice of America, Fort Lauderdale contains 165 miles of waterway along Florida’s southeastern coast. Fort Lauderdale is the largest city in Broward County and home to a host of artistic, cultural, educational, and recreational venues. The Riverwalk Arts and Entertainment District stretches along Las Olas Boulevard, from Avenue of the Arts to A1A, offering residents and visitors alike access to an array of world-class amenities.
In the Riverwalk District, you can catch a play at the Broward Center for the Performing Arts, check out the latest interactive exhibit at the Museum of Science and Discovery, stroll along the Tarpon River, and attend an outdoor event at Esplanade Park. Outside of the District, you can delight in access to numerous brand-name retailers at the Galleria mall, live music performances at Revolution Live, and indie films at the Classic Gateway Theatre.
